Gratis proefproxy

De Application Programming Interface, of API, is een cruciaal onderdeel in de digitale wereld waarmee verschillende softwaretoepassingen met elkaar kunnen communiceren. Een populaire API in de game-industrie is de Steam API. Dit artikel geeft inzicht in waarom mensen de Steam API gebruiken, wat de voordelen ervan zijn en wat de praktijkvoorbeelden zijn.

Steam API begrijpen

Steam API is een verzameling HTTP-services aangeboden door Valve Corporation, de ontwikkelaars van Steam. Deze API biedt ontwikkelaars directe interactie met het Steamworks-platform. Met Steam API kunnen ontwikkelaars verschillende soorten Steam-gegevens openen en manipuleren, zoals informatie over gebruikersprofielen, prestaties en gamestatistieken.

Belangrijkste redenen om de Steam API te gebruiken

Mensen gebruiken de Steam API om verschillende redenen:

1. Toegang tot rijke gegevens

Steam API biedt een schat aan informatie over games en spelers. Deze gegevens zijn cruciaal voor ontwikkelaars om inzicht te krijgen in gebruikersgedrag, voorkeuren en trends. De verkregen inzichten kunnen helpen om de spelervaring te verbeteren en de content aan te passen aan de behoeften van de gebruikers.

2. Integratie en automatisering

Met Steam API kunnen ontwikkelaars hun games of applicaties naadloos integreren met het Steam-platform. Deze integratie maakt het mogelijk om taken zoals authenticatie, voorraadbeheer en het verwerken van microtransacties te automatiseren.

3. Sociale connectiviteit verbeteren

Met Steam API kunnen ontwikkelaars sociale functies opnemen in hun games, zoals vriendenlijsten, chat en matchmakingdiensten. Deze functies verbeteren de sociale aspecten van games aanzienlijk en zorgen voor een meer betrokken community.

4. Prestatie- en klassementssysteem

De API biedt een prestatiesysteem waarmee spelers worden betrokken bij en beloond voor hun prestaties in de game. Het ondersteunt ook klassementen, waardoor de competitie wordt verbeterd en spelers worden behouden.

5. Geavanceerde netwerken voor meerdere spelers

Steam API vereenvoudigt de ontwikkeling van multiplayer-games door efficiënte netwerk- en matchmaking-services voor spelers te bieden. Het zorgt voor soepele, vertragingsvrije spelervaringen, zelfs voor games met veel spelers.

Echte gebruikssituaties van Steam API

Inzicht in het gebruik van Steam API in echte scenario's kan meer inzicht geven in de toepassingen ervan. Hier zijn een paar voorbeelden:

1. Aangepaste gamelancers

Ontwikkelaars gebruiken de Steam API vaak om launchers voor games op maat te maken. Deze launchers gebruiken de API om gebruikers te authenticeren, game-updates te beheren en DLC af te handelen.

2. Websites van de gemeenschap

Websites van gemeenschappen en gameforums gebruiken de API om gebruikersprofielen, prestaties en gamestatistieken op te halen en weer te geven. Dit bevordert het gemeenschapsgevoel en stimuleert discussies onder gamers.

3. E-sporttoernooien

E-sport organisatoren gebruiken de API om de spelaccounts van spelers te verifiëren, spelersstatistieken op te halen en live wedstrijddetails te volgen. Deze informatie is van vitaal belang voor het organiseren en beheren van e-sportevenementen.

4. Analytics-platforms

platforms voor game-analyse maken gebruik van de Steam API om gegevens te verzamelen over gameprestaties, spelersgedrag en markttrends. Deze inzichten zijn essentieel voor ontwikkelaars om hun games en marketingstrategieën te verbeteren.

Conclusie

De Steam API is een krachtig hulpmiddel dat de mogelijkheden van gameontwikkeling en communityvorming aanzienlijk vergroot. Door te begrijpen waarom mensen de API gebruiken en wat de echte toepassingen ervan zijn, kunnen ontwikkelaars de mogelijkheden van de API benutten om een rijkere en boeiendere game-ervaring te bieden.

Meer lezen en bronnen

Om je begrip te verdiepen, kun je deze betrouwbare sites raadplegen:

  1. Officiële Steam API documentatie: https://partner.steamgames.com/doc/home
  2. Inleiding tot API's: https://www.redhat.com/en/topics/api/what-are-application-programming-interfaces
  3. Meer over Steamworks: https://partner.steamgames.com/doc/sdk

FAQ

Ja, de Steam API is gratis te gebruiken. Echter, om toegang te krijgen tot bepaalde functies, moeten ontwikkelaars zich inschrijven voor het Steamworks programma, waarvoor ze een niet-gelimiteerd Steam account moeten hebben en akkoord moeten gaan met de voorwaarden van de Steamworks distributieovereenkomst.

De Steam API helpt niet bij het maken van games, maar stelt je wel in staat om je game te integreren met de functies van het Steam-platform, zoals multiplayer-netwerken, het inventarissysteem, prestaties en meer.

Ja, het gebruik van de Steam API is veilig. Het is echter essentieel om best practices te volgen bij het omgaan met gebruikersgegevens om privacy en naleving van relevante wetten en beleidsregels te garanderen.

Om de Steam API te gaan gebruiken, moet je je registreren voor een Steamworks account, akkoord gaan met hun voorwaarden en vervolgens toegang krijgen tot de API-sleutel via het Steamworks Partner portal.

De Steam API biedt een web-API die kan worden gebruikt in elke programmeertaal die HTTP-verzoeken ondersteunt. Daarnaast biedt de Steamworks SDK bibliotheken voor talen als C++ en C#.

Opmerkingen (0)

Er zijn hier nog geen reacties, jij kunt de eerste zijn!

Geef een reactie

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*

Proxy kiezen en kopen

Datacenter Proxies

Roterende volmachten

UDP-proxy's

Vertrouwd door meer dan 10.000 klanten wereldwijd

Proxy-klant
Proxy-klant
Proxyklant flowch.ai
Proxy-klant
Proxy-klant
Proxy-klant